Abstract

The purpose of this research is to know the interpretation meaning behind “Kursi Goyang”, "Larasuka", and "Mangu" lyrics by Fortwnty in the Nalar album. This research used a semiotic analysis approach developed by Michael Riffaterre. This semiotics helps researcher to investigate the interpretive meanings of the lyrics of "Kursi Goyang", "Larasuka", and "Mangu". The research process involves four stages, (1) Heuristic and Hermeneutic Readings, (2) Matrices, Variants, and Models, (3) Hypograms, and (4) Indirect Expressions. This research used a qualitative interpretive. The research data were obtained from the lyrics. The data were collected using listening and note-taking technique. The results of the research are from hermeneutic reading in the lyrics “Kursi Goyang” is interpreted when someone is so focused on making money and thinks that happiness comes from having a lot of money and a high position that they forget to take a break. The results of the research are from hermeneutic reading in the lyrics “Larasuka” interpreted as how lonely someone feels, and from hermeneutic reading in the lyrics “Mangu” interpreted as a romantic relationship between individuals who have different religious beliefs. The finding revealed there are three factors that cause indirect expressions named displacing of meaning, distorting of meaning, and creating of meaning.

Abstract

The work of literature cannot be separated from human life. They are like two sides of a coin; one of the literature words that really sticks to human life is short story. Short story belongs to one type of proses. The present study aims to analyze the type of prhase in the short story entitled ‘Balikui’ by Putu Wijaya. the research method used was a qualitative approach, because research is carried out by identifying, analyzing and describing the data. The results of this research show that the phrases were 18 prepositional phrases; 17 noun phrases; 28 verb phrases; 2 numeral phrases; 4 adverb phrases and 2 adjective phrases. Therefore, the short story texts have many different types of phrases. It is hoped that this research can add insight, especially to novice writers who are about to write a work. This is also an effort to minimize the presence of words that do not have complete meaning and unstructured sentences
